504 Gateway Timeout Hatası Nedir? Nasıl Çözülür?
Sorunsuz bir çevrimiçi deneyim yaşarken, 504 Gateway Timeout Hatası ile aniden kesinti yaşayabilirsiniz. WordPress web sitelerinde sıklıkla karşılaşılan bu hata mesajı, sunucular arasındaki iletişimde bir kopukluk olduğunu gösterir ve kullanıcıları hayal kırıklığına uğratırken web sitesi sahiplerini de çözüm arayışında bırakır.
İlgili İçerik: 404 Not Found Hatası ve Çözümü
504 Gateway Timeout Hatalarının Etkisi
504 hataları web sitesi performansı ve itibarı üzerinde önemli bir etkiye sahip olabilir. Web sitesi ziyaretçileri için rahatsızlık vermenin ötesinde aşağıdaki sonuçlara da neden olabilir:
- Gelir Kaybı: Hatayla karşılaşan ziyaretçiler satın alma veya etkileşim işlemlerinden vazgeçerek gelir fırsatlarını kaybetmenize neden olabilir.
- Kullanıcı Etkileşiminde Azalma: Hatalarla sık sık karşılaşmak, kullanıcı güvenini azaltabilir ve web sitesiyle genel etkileşimi azaltabilir.
- Zarar Gören İtibar: 504 hatadan muzdarip bir web sitesi güvenilmez olarak algılanabilir, bu da itibarına ve marka imajına zarar verebilir.
- SERP’lerde Düşüş: Arama motorları tutarlı ve güvenilir bir deneyim sunan web sitelerine öncelik verir. Sık sık 504 hatasının meydana gelmesi, bir web sitesinin arama motoru sıralamasını olumsuz etkileyerek kullanıcıların sitenizi bulmasını zorlaştırabilir.
Bu nedenle, 504 Gateway Timeout Hatalarını derhal ve etkili bir şekilde ele almak, sağlıklı ve başarılı bir çevrimiçi varlığı sürdürmek için çok önemlidir.
504 Gateway Timeout Hatası Nedir?
Ağ geçidi görevi gören web sunucusu, istenen bir eylemi tamamlamak için erişmesi gereken başka bir sunucudan zamanında yanıt alamadığında 504 Gateway Timeout hatası ortaya çıkar.
İlgili İçerik: DNS_probe_finished_nxdomain Hatası Nedir? Nasıl Çözülür?
504 Gateway Timeout Hatasının Nedenleri
504 Gateway Timeout hataları, sunucu ve istemciyle ilgili olmak üzere iki ana grupta sınıflandırılan çeşitli faktörlerden kaynaklanabilir.
1. Sunucu ile İlgili Nedenler
- Aşırı yüklenmiş sunucu: Bu durum, aşırı trafik veya kaynak yoğun işlemler sunucuyu zorladığında, işlem kapasitesini aştığında ve isteklere yanıt vermede gecikmelere neden olduğunda ortaya çıkar.
- Sunucu yanlış yapılandırması: Güncel olmayan yazılım, güvenlik duvarı kısıtlamaları veya DNS yanlış yapılandırmaları gibi sunucudaki yanlış ayarlar, yukarı akış sunucularıyla iletişimi engelleyerek zaman aşımlarına yol açabilir.
- Ağ sorunları: Ağ tıkanıklığı veya kesintileri gibi sunucu ile kullanıcı arasındaki internet bağlantısıyla ilgili sorunlar iletişimi engelleyebilir ve gecikmelere neden olabilir.
- Kaynak sınırlamaları: CPU, RAM veya depolama alanı gibi yetersiz sunucu kaynakları, sunucunun birden fazla isteği yerine getirmekte zorlanmasına ve zaman aşımlarına neden olabilir.
2. Müşteriyle İlgili Nedenler
- Eklenti çakışmaları: WordPress içindeki uyumsuz veya çakışan eklentiler kaynakların aşırı yüklenmesine veya iletişim sorunlarına neden olarak 504 hatasına yol açabilir.
- Tema uyumsuzluğu: Güncel olmayan veya uyumsuz bir tema sunucu kaynaklarını zorlayabilir veya iletişim sorunlarına neden olan hatalara yol açabilir.
- Üçüncü taraf hizmetleri: CDN’ler, güvenlik eklentileri veya harici API’ler gibi harici hizmetlerle ilgili sorunlar, sunucu ile yukarı akış sunucuları arasındaki iletişimi bozarak zaman aşımlarına yol açabilir.
- Tarayıcı sorunları: Eski tarayıcılar veya bozuk tarayıcı önbelleği bazen iletişim hatalarına neden olabilir ve 504 hatasını tetikleyebilir.
Bunun nedenini belirlemek için sunucu günlüklerini analiz etmek, eklenti ve tema uyumluluğunu kontrol etmek ve web sitesini farklı tarayıcılar ve ağlarla test etmek gerekir.
İlgili İçerik: 503 Service Unavailable Hatası Nedir? Nasıl Çözülür?
504 Gateway Timeout Hatası Nasıl Giderilir?
504 Gateway Timeout hatasını düzeltmek, sorunun belirli nedenini ele almayı içerir. Çözüm adımları, kullanılan web sunucusu yazılımına bağlı olarak değişebilir.
Aşağıdaki listede farklı platformlarda hatayı düzeltmek için bazı ipuçlarını bulabilirsiniz:
1. WordPress’te Düzeltme
WordPress kullanıyorsanız, aşağıdaki adımları göz önünde bulundurun:
- Eklentileri Optimize Edin: Gereksiz eklentileri devre dışı bırakın ve aktif olanların performansını optimize edin.
- Güvenilir Bir Hosting Sağlayıcısı Seçin: Hosting sağlayıcınızın web sitesinin trafiğini ve taleplerini karşılayabileceğinden emin olun.
- Tema ve Kodları Gözden Geçirin: Performans sorunları için temayı ve özel kodu değerlendirin.
2. Nginx Sunucularında Düzeltme
Nginx sunucuları için olası çözümler aşağıdakileri içerir:
- Zaman Aşımı Ayarlarını Ayarlayın: Nginx yapılandırmasında proxy zaman aşımı ayarlarını artırın.
- Arka Uç Sunucularını Optimize Edin: Arka uç sunuculardaki performans sorunlarını ele alın.
- Kaynak Kullanımını Kontrol Edin: Sunucu kaynak kullanımını izleyin ve gerekirse yükseltin.
3. Apache Sunucularında Düzeltme
Apache sunucuları ile çalışırken aşağıdaki adımları uygulayın:
- Zaman Aşımı Ayarlarını Ayarlayın: Apache yapılandırmasındaki zaman aşımı ayarlarını artırın.
- Sunucu Kaynaklarını Optimize Edin: Yeterli sunucu kaynağı olduğundan emin olun ve sunucu ayarlarını optimize edin.
4. CloudFlare üzerinde düzeltme
CloudFlare kullanan kullanıcılar aşağıdaki adımları uygulayabilir:
- CloudFlare Ayarlarını Gözden Geçirin: CloudFlare yapılandırmalarında çakışan ayar olup olmadığını kontrol edin.
- Güvenlik Duvarı Kurallarını Ayarlayın: CloudFlare güvenlik duvarı kurallarının zaman aşımına neden olmadığından emin olun.
5. CDN kullanırken düzeltme
Bir İçerik Dağıtım Ağı (CDN) kullanırken aşağıdaki adımları uygulayın:
- CDN Ayarlarını Kontrol Edin: Herhangi bir yanlış yapılandırma için CDN ayarlarını gözden geçirin.
- CDN Sağlığından Emin Olun: CDN’nin doğru ve verimli bir şekilde çalıştığını onaylayın.
Bu düzeltmeleri uygulamak sunucu yapılandırmalarına veya üçüncü taraf hizmetlerine erişmeyi içerir, bu nedenle dikkatli olunmalı ve değişiklik yapmadan önce yedeklemeler yapılmalıdır.
Platforma özgü yönergeleri takip etmek ve gerekirse teknik destekten yardım almak çok önemlidir. Düzenli izleme ve bakım, 504 Gateway Timeout hatalarının tekrarlanmasını önlemek için çok önemlidir.
504 Gateway Timeout Hataları Nasıl Önlenir?
Proaktif önlemler alarak 504 Gateway Timeout hatalarını önleyebilir ve web sitenizin sorunsuz çalışmasını sağlayabilirsiniz:
- Güvenilir Hosting Seçin: Web sitenizin trafiğini idare etmek için güvenilir altyapı ve yeterli kaynak sunan saygın bir hosting sağlayıcısını tercih edin.
- Sunucu Kaynaklarını İzleyin: Olası darboğazları belirlemek ve proaktif olarak ele almak için CPU kullanımı, bellek ve disk alanı gibi bir sunucu durum denetleyicisi kaynaklarını kullanarak sunucuyu düzenli olarak izleyin.
- Eklentileri ve Temaları Güncelleyin: Uyumluluğu sağlamak ve 504 hataya katkıda bulunabilecek olası hataları gidermek için WordPress eklentilerinizi ve temalarınızı düzenli olarak güncelleyin.
- Önbellekleme Mekanizmalarını Kullanın: Sunucu yükünü azaltmak ve web sitesi performansını artırmak için eklentiler veya CDN’ler gibi önbelleğe alma mekanizmalarını uygulayın.
- Görselleri Optimize Edin: Dosya boyutlarını azaltmak ve sayfa yükleme hızını artırmak için web sitenizdeki tüm görselleri optimize edin.
- Kullanılmayan Eklentileri Devre Dışı Bırakın: Gereksiz kaynak tüketebildikleri ve hatalara katkıda bulunabildikleri için aktif olarak kullanmadığınız tüm eklentileri devre dışı bırakın.
- Veri Tabanını Optimize Edin: Gereksiz verileri kaldırmak ve web sitesi performansını artırmak için WordPress veritabanınızı düzenli olarak optimize edin.
- Eklentileri ve Temaları Test Edin: Herhangi bir eklentiyi veya temayı yüklemeden veya güncellemeden önce, herhangi bir uyumluluk sorunu veya hata oluşturmadıklarından emin olmak için bunları bir hazırlık sitesinde test edin.
- Web Sitenizi Düzenli Olarak Yedekleyin: Web sitenizin yedeklerini düzenli olarak oluşturun ve 504 hataları da dahil olmak üzere beklenmedik sorunlarla karşılaştığınızda hızlı bir şekilde geri yükleyebildiğinizden emin olun.
- Hata Günlüklerini İzleyin: Web sitenizin hata günlüklerini 504 hataları veya dikkat edilmesi gereken diğer potansiyel sorunlar için düzenli olarak izleyin.
Bu önleyici tedbirleri alarak 504 Gateway Timeout hatalarına ve diğer performans sorunlarına daha az maruz kalan sağlam ve esnek bir web sitesi oluşturabilirsiniz. Unutmayın, proaktif bir yaklaşım, başarılı ve kullanıcı dostu bir çevrimiçi varlığı sürdürmek için çok önemlidir.
Eline sağlık.